YouTube rolls out AI Chat Assistant to recover hacked accounts

YouTube has introduced a digital assistant based on artificial intelligence (AI) technology that will help users recover accounts targeted by hackers.

The Google support page describes it as a troubleshooting tool.

The chatbot will be accessible through the YouTube Help Center and will ask the owners of the hacked accounts various questions to reverse the changes made to their YouTube channels.

This AI assistant is currently available only in English and limited users have access to it.

But Google said that gradually this feature will be introduced to all YouTube users.

Once a YouTube account gets hacked, it is almost impossible to get it back or it takes a long time to recover.

But this AI chatbot will recover the account as well as strengthen its security.
